Must-See Highlights in San Francisco

  • 🏞️ Golden Gate Bridge: This iconic structure symbolizes San Francisco with stunning views all around.
  • 🎡 Fisherman’s Wharf: A lively waterfront area known for seafood and street performances.
  • 📸 Alcatraz Island: Explore the history of this infamous former prison with fascinating tours.
  • 🕌 Chinatown: Discover vibrant shops, delicious food, and a rich cultural experience.
  • 🌅 Lands End: A breathtaking trail that offers incredible views of the Pacific Ocean.
  • 🚶 Mission District: Known for its colorful murals and diverse dining options.
  • 🌿 Golden Gate Park: A massive urban park great for picnics, walks, and attractions such as the Japanese Tea Garden.
  • 🏛️ Palace of Fine Arts: A beautiful structure surrounded by serene waters, perfect for photos!
  • 🎨 San Francisco Museum of Modern Art: Dive into stunning contemporary art collections that inspire creativity.
  • 🎒 Exploratorium: A science and technology museum that’s fun for all ages.

Do I Need a Visa to Enter the U.S.?

Travelers from Israel can enjoy visa-free entry into the U.S. for up to 90 days under the Visa Waiver Program. However, remember to apply for an ESTA beforehand! 🛃 Always ensure your passport is valid for the duration of your stay.

What Local Foods Must I Try?

Foodies will be thrilled in San Francisco! Be sure to try the famous clam chowder, served in a sourdough bread bowl. Another must-try is dim sum in Chinatown, where the local cuisine shines. Finally, check out the local food markets for fresh ingredients and tasty street food. 🍜 You’ll love experiencing local flavors!

What’s the Weather and What Should I Pack?

San Francisco’s weather can be unpredictable. Summer is usually cool, while winter brings occasional rain! Pack layers, including a light jacket and comfortable shoes for walking. 🌦️ Avoid heavy winter wear; it’s usually not needed!

🚇 What’s the easiest and cheapest way to get from SFO to downtown San Francisco?
The BART train runs directly from SFO to the city center in about 35 minutes. It’s clean, efficient, and costs around $10—much cheaper than airport shuttles or Ubers. Locals love its reliability and city-wide coverage.

🌅 Where can I go for a quiet San Francisco sunrise with few tourists?
Head to Crissy Field East Beach early—it offers stunning views of the Golden Gate Bridge framed by soft dawn light. Joggers and dog-walkers start early, but there are almost no tourists until later.
